WebApr 12, 2024 · 1 Open a command prompt at boot. 2 Copy and paste the mbr2gpt /convert command into the command prompt at boot, and press Enter. (see screenshot below) 3 When the conversion has successfully completed, you will need to boot to UEFI firmware settings, and switch the firmware to boot to UEFI mode instead of Legacy BIOS (CSM). (see screenshot below) 5 Click/tap on the Exit menu icon, and click/tap on the Save Changes and … WebNov 22, 2024 · If a boot entry is specified, the GUID associated with the boot entry must be enclosed in braces { }. To view the GUID identifiers for all of the active boot entries, use the bcdedit /enum command. The identifier for the current boot entry is {current}. The Set-SecureBootUEFI cmdlet takes a formatted content object that is created by running the Format-SecureBootUEFI cmdlet and a signed file, combines the two and then attempts to set the package in one of the Secure Boot variables. The supported Secure Boot variables include Platform Key (PK), Key Exchange Key (KEK), Signature ... In some cases, there are options to enable ... tien shinhan power levelsWebApr 21, 2024 · For example, right-click the ESXi host in the vSphere Client and select Power > Shut Down. Enable secure boot in the firmware of the host. See your specific vendor hardware documentation. Restart the host.
